Output 3477d680454f2cb6b11dd8691f83ac00160fadc3bea8790b4486454c8f8bae96:2

value
18687368
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44f29dd8fe0d1ec63104cd23a6986843a16452d3 OP_EQUALVERIFY OP_CHECKSIG
address
17HZbLmYs1KssYfpXZh39gx2HUN4g1qNKd
transaction
3477d680454f2cb6b11dd8691f83ac00160fadc3bea8790b4486454c8f8bae96
spent
true